The payout you are likely to receive for your whiplash claim is firstly going to depend on:

  1.   When and where the accident happened;
  2.   How the accident happened.

Next, the payout you are likely to receive is going to depend on:

  1.   How badly you were injured;
  2.   The length of recovery time from the injury;
  3.   Your prognosis for the future;
  4.   The acceleration of any pre-existing conditions.

The above covers the payout for the injury itself, which in the personal injury claims industry is referred to as ‘general damages’.

On top of general damages, you are also going to be able to make a claim for ‘special damages’, which covers out-of-pocket expenses, loss of earnings, loss of overtime, etc.

Special damages will take into account:

  1.   Out-of-pocket expenses;
  2.   Additional medical care costs for your injury;
  3.   Loss of earnings including overtime during recovery;
  4.   Potential loss of earnings in the future.
